JewelryUI
A VS Code extension with two handcrafted dark themes — rich, deep colors precisely cut like a gem.

Themes
💎 Jewelry
Inspired by Obsidian's default dark palette. Warm purples, soft blues and greens on a deep dark background — like looking at gemstones under a jeweler's loupe.
🌊 Ocean Jewelry
A deep-sea dark theme. Cool ice blues and bioluminescent greens contrasted with warm coral reds and amber — like precious stones discovered on the ocean floor.

Editor Defaults
Both themes ship with sensible editor defaults:
- Tree indent: 20px with always-visible guides
- Tab height: compact
- Auto save: after 5s delay
- Mouse wheel zoom: enabled
- Bracket pair colorization: independent per bracket type
- TypeScript / JavaScript auto-imports and suggestions: enabled
These are defaults only — your own settings.json values always take priority.
Installation
Search JewelryUI in the VS Code Extensions panel, or:
code --install-extension Akop4.jewelryui
Then Ctrl+Shift+P → Preferences: Color Theme → choose Jewelry or Ocean Jewelry.
